INSTITUTE OF LIFELONG LEARNING

Professor/Associate Professor/Senior Lecturer (2 posts)

Chinhoyi University of Technology (CUT) Institute of Lifelong Learning promotes the teaching, research and community activities built on experiences encountered in people's lifetimes. Such learning is formal, informal and non-formal for all age groups. The work of the Institute over the last 10 years has faced CUT in a vanguard position to champion the place of lifelong learning in technology development in Zimbabwe. Currently, the Institute is streamlining its programmes to focus on: community degree programmes that articulate issues of technology learning; courses at the certificate, diploma and postgraduate levels to enhance community skills in various areas especially in science and technology; research in lifelong learning to expound the foundational, interdisciplinary and practical domains and application of lifelong learning in technology development; technology curriculum and professional development; indigenous knowledge systems and lifelong learning; and language and communication skills.
